Google AdSense is a pay per click (PPC) program. After creating an account, Google AdSense will assign to you a code which you should embed in your web pages. This code will invite ads that will be seen on your wedsite. Every single time a visitor of yours clicks on an ad, you will earn a corresponding amount. What are the chances that your visitors will click on the displayed ads? Truth to say, Google AdSense sends contextuallyRelatedads to your web pages. Hence, when a web page tackles the topic of diabetes, the ads that will appear will be about diabetes regulation, diabetes avoidance, diabetes cure and the similar fields. Indeed, you can be sure that people who get to visit that particular web page will likewise be drawn with the ads that will appear.
